Responsibilities:

Content Creation: Develop engaging and visually appealing digital and print assets, including social media posts, infographics, brochures, and promotional materials, ensuring alignment with the brand identity.

Video Editing: Produce high-quality video content, including editing raw footage, adding animations, and creating compelling visual narratives to support marketing campaigns and product promotions.

Graphic Design: Design and execute creative solutions for various mediums, including website graphics, advertising materials, and presentations, while maintaining consistency across all channels.

Collaboration and Innovation: Work closely with the marketing team to conceptualize and implement creative strategies, staying updated on design trends to bring fresh ideas to the brand's campaigns.

Key skills:

  • Ideally 2+ Years experience
  •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, Premiere Pro, After Effects).
  • Strong video editing and motion graphics abilities is desirable
  • Creative content creation for digital and print media.
  • Excellent visual storytelling and branding skills.
  • Attention to detail and design accuracy.
  • Strong project management and time management skills.
  • 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ams.
  • Up-to-date knowledge of design trends and best practices.
